HIPAA Retention Requirements: Know What to Do

WebWhile there is not a minimum HIPAA medical record retention period, HIPAA does require covered entities to retain HIPAA-related documents. CFR §164.316 (b) (2) (i) states that HIPAA-related documents must be retained for a period of six years from the date that the document was created.
